The Russian Federation struck a civilian enterprise in Bohodukhiv with a drone: there are casualties.
On the night of March 8, around 2:00 AM, Russian terrorists carried out a drone attack on a civilian enterprise in the city of Bohodukhiv in the Kharkiv region. This was reported by the head of the local OVA, Oleg Synegubov.
Currently, it is known that three people died as a result of this attack, all of whom were civilians.
Some of the bodies were charred, and experts are conducting investigations.
In addition, seven more people were injured.
The rescue operation is ongoing.
Other events due to the war
It is reminded that yesterday's shelling of Dobropillia in the Donetsk region resulted in at least 11 deaths, while another 30 were injured. Eight high-rise buildings, an administrative building, and 30 vehicles were also damaged. Fires broke out in residential buildings and the administrative building as a result of these attacks.
Furthermore, on the night of March 8, Russian terrorists attacked the city of Zaporizhzhia.
It is emphasized that the full-scale war has been ongoing for 1109 days.
